I live down the road from this course so it's a shame that it isn't better. Put simply the owners don't invest enough in maintenance to keep it playable throughout the year and the £27 "any time" weekend green fee is completely uncompetitive compared to other courses in the area.

To be fair, it's not an uninteresting course. Set in a woodland area it has plenty of trees, some of the holes tending on the narrow side. When you add in the deep rough and tricky approach shots i'd suggest that it would give most golfers a challenge. However for high handicappers this layout borders on the unfair - I lose more balls here then anywhere else.

Ironically the poor value leads to Theale's best quality - the fact that it's usually quiet. It's the one place you can turn up at 9am on a Saturday without a tee time and expect to go out without too much delay. And then when on the course you're unlikely to run into much traffic. Perfect for an after work 18 holes when the light is against you.

If you're struggling for somewhere to play during the busy summer months, can hit reasonably straight and want to enjoy a club house afterwards (Theale's club house is decent and it's staff are friendly) then maybe give Theale a go. Otherwise pick from one of the many much better course.

Poor quality and over priced

I've played in and around Reading and Theale. There are better courses for both quality of course and price. This course shouldn't be over £15 for what greens they have. 11th hole has a green under repair that makes the hole unplayable. 7th hole has a tee off stil under repair since the beginning of summer.

Our round was spoilt by a 3-balls in front of us who were very slow and wouldn't let us play through. I guess we had a choice of being beliigerent and teeing off onto their heads or just letting them behave as they did. We opted to have at least 1 courteous party in our midst but our round was spoilt by waiting on them to finish their re-tees and ball searching through each hole.

I wouldn't recommend it to a seasoned golfer but if you're beginner, you wouldn't know there's better quality out there. As for the price, that is overpriced

by a country mile.

On the plus side, there's always a friendly assistant in th golf shop. Very helpful, very cheerful and I'm sure if we had a way of telling them about the slow coaches ahead of us, they may have helped. But there was no way to do so.
